Prince's team wins Out-Sourcing Inc. Royal Charity Polo Cup event 7th July 2023

HRH The Prince of Wales took to the polo field in early July to play in the Out-Sourcing Inc. Royal Charity Polo Cup at Guards Polo Club, with the day raising £1,000,000 to be shared by 11 charities supported by TRH’s The Prince and Princess of Wales. This contribution takes the total raised from Royal Charity Polo Days played in the UK over the last 12 years to more than £12,000,000.

The Prince played as part of the U.S. Polo Assn. team alongside Aiyawatt Srivaddhanaprabha, Amr Zedan and Mark Tomlinson. The opposing Standing Rock Polo team was formed by Philipp Mueller, Ivan Rubinich, Malcolm Borwick and Clarinda Tjia-Dharmadi , with the BP Healthcare Polo team made up of Joevy Beh, James Beh, Henry Porter and Steve Cox. In an exciting round robin format, it was the US Polo Assn. team who won with The Princess of Wales presenting the Out-Sourcing Inc. Royal Charity Cup to the winning captain Aiyawatt Srivaddhanaprabha.

This year’s event provided a unique opportunity to support and raise funds for 11 of Their Royal Highness’s patronages. These organisations are: MHI (Shout), Wales Air Ambulance, Centrepoint, The Passage, Mountain Rescue England & Wales, Foundling Museum, Forward Trust, East Anglia Children’s Hospices, Baby Basics, Little Village and AberNecessities
